Factors That Affect EV Charging Costs
When estimating the cost to charge EV models, several variables come into play. Unlike gasoline, electricity pricing can fluctuate based on where and when you charge, as well as which vehicle you drive.
First, electricity rates matter. In California, utility companies use tiered or time-of-use pricing, meaning charging during off-peak hours can be significantly cheaper. Many EV owners in Santa Clarita schedule overnight charging to take advantage of lower rates.
Second, battery size and efficiency affect total costs. A compact electric car with a smaller battery will naturally cost less to charge than a larger electric SUV. Driving habits also matter—frequent highway driving or aggressive acceleration can increase energy consumption.
Finally, location plays a role. Drivers across Valencia, Newhall, Canyon Country, Saugus, and Stevenson Ranch may see slightly different rates depending on their utility provider and access to charging infrastructure. Understanding these factors helps you better plan for long-term EV ownership.
Home vs. Public Charging: Which Is Cheaper?
For most drivers, home charging is the most affordable option among the EV charging costs California residents typically experience. Level 2 home chargers provide a convenient overnight solution and often cost less per kilowatt-hour than public stations.
Public charging, on the other hand, offers flexibility. DC fast chargers are ideal for road trips or busy schedules, but they tend to be more expensive. Some stations charge by the kilowatt-hour, while others bill by time, which can affect your total cost depending on how quickly your vehicle accepts a charge.
Many Southern California drivers use both. Home charging covers daily commuting needs, while public chargers provide peace of mind on longer trips. By balancing these options, EV owners can manage charging costs without sacrificing convenience.
Saving on EV Charging with Incentives
California continues to support EV adoption through incentives and rebates that can reduce overall ownership expenses. Utility companies may offer discounted rates for EV owners, while state programs can help offset the cost of installing a home charger.
Some employers and apartment communities in the Santa Clarita Valley also provide free or discounted workplace charging. These benefits can significantly lower EV charging costs California drivers pay over time, making electric vehicles even more appealing.
